Biscotti’s in Conneaut is a true hidden gem. The homemade bread sets the tone for an authentic Italian experience. I ordered the chicken parmesan, cheese ravioli, and fettuccine alfredo combo for just $19 — an incredible value for the huge portions. Everything was delicious, and I couldn’t even finish it all. I also took home a beautifully made tiramisu that was the perfect sweet ending.
What really stood out was the warm, welcoming service — the staff and even the owner stopped by several times just to make sure I was happy with everything. You can tell they genuinely care about their guests. Whether you dine in or take it to go, Biscotti’s delivers a memorable, heartfelt meal… They even provide reading glasses if you forgot yours.

I was very unhappy to hear the way the owner treated my father who brought a cake for my mother for her birthday with her remark of "we are in the business of service and we don't allow outside food", or that unfortunately due to my daughter being held over on her shift at work- my children and I were late to the family dinner to celebrate my mother. It was the fact the owner wanted to make passive aggressive comments about our party. We apologized for the delay and the cake, but it was handled was just wrong. We offered to go else where and were told no, that it's ok to have our tables, but that if it were the holidays she wouldn't consider doing us this favor. Do not say something is ok and then turn around and make comments. So everyone knows, dont bring a dessert if you want to celebrate a party- they don't allow it. I understand tables need filled, it's your business and living, but no need for the comments if you're going to allow something. That's very immature and unprofessional.
